hydro jetting replacement frequency

Plumbing

The answer to 'hydro jetting replacement frequency' is that most experts recommend having your home's plumbing system hydro jetted every 18-24 months. Hydro jetting is a highly effective way to clear built-up debris, grease, and other blockages from your pipes, but the frequency with which it's needed can vary based on factors like the age of your plumbing, the number of people in your household, and how much use your drains get.

Regular hydro jetting maintenance can help extend the lifespan of your plumbing system and prevent more serious clogs or backups down the line. However, it's important to note that the frequency may need to be adjusted based on your specific situation, and it's always best to consult a professional plumber to determine the right schedule for your home.

Frequently Asked Questions

How does hydro jetting work?

Hydro jetting uses a high-pressure water jet to scour the inside of your pipes, removing built-up debris, grease, and other blockages.

What are the benefits of regular hydro jetting?

Regular hydro jetting can help prevent clogs, improve water flow, and extend the lifespan of your plumbing system.

When should I call a professional for hydro jetting?

It's best to have a professional plumber perform hydro jetting, as they have the specialized equipment and expertise to do the job safely and effectively.
